When you're owning an electric car, it's essential to consider how charging affects your trunk space. Many electric vehicles have battery packs that take up a significant portion of the underfloor area, sometimes reducing available cargo volume. This can be a concern for owners who rely on their vehicles for hauling equipment. Before you buy an EV, it's important to compare the trunk space dimensions and evaluate whether they meet your needs.
- Review charging port placement. Some EVs have charging ports located in the front or rear, which can affect access to the trunk.
- Determine the size of your typical cargo loads and compare them to the available trunk space with the battery pack in place.
- Consider options like roof racks or tow hitches if you need extra room.
By carefully planning and considering these factors, you can guarantee that your electric car meets both your charging and cargo needs.
